A fair quality cooker but with some disappointing design flaws at this price point

"This cooker seems quite well built and cooks quite consistently. The 4 top rings are split into 2 x large and 2 x smaller ones, both quite powerful and capable of boiling reasonably quickly when needed. The top surface glass seal around the edges seems like silicon sealant, so not great and will have to see how long it lasts. The ovens are fine and the ability to turn the main oven fan OFF is useful. The support racks for the oven shelves are rather flimsy. At install, the power connection is also very lightweight and rather flimsy and the insulating cover and power cable strain relief design seem surprisingly poor so you will have to be careful the cable is not strained when moving in and out to clean. Side panels are disappointingly just black painted rather than matching the cream fascia and visible when the cooker is in it's niche. This is pretty cheapskating at the p[rice. Control knobs are quite positive in action, but the small lever protrudes so easy to knock and turn on, or alter setting inadvertently. The grill works OK but hard to see inside so you have to pull the grill tray out to see how well browned the food has become, but the handle is detachable and impossible to see how to attach except when the tray is at least partly out of the grill, while it does not latch in place so can become detached or fall off all together in use if knocked - this is actually a POOR design. The need to use a separate push-fit heat deflector if using the grill for >15 mins is a VERY POOR industrial design flaw and obviously a shoddy afterthought to prevent overheating the control knobs - the shape of the front panel should have been made to deflect the heat like other brand models. Overall quite a sturdy device compared with cheaper alternatives, but the design flaws are disappointing and the power connector design should be urgently addressed as it does not appear particularly safe. The detail design and strength of parts are not great considering the price, but compared to many others this is a little more robust. At £699 rrp I would say this is somewhat over-priced - probably reflecting the cost of low volume manufacturing rather than significantly superior construction. There were NO Classic 60 electric cookers available for inspection at any dealer for about a year of searching so had to buy "sight unseen" based on the quality of the parent Co AGA's reputation. This is NOT up to AGA range standards but of course is substantially cheaper. The Leisure GRB6CV is £200 cheaper and a similar style, but a little closer to the ground so oven access not as good, but if on a budget or wanting a larger supplier/better availability and viewable at a showrooms this may be better value for money, though a little flimsier construction. Durability will be determined over time and will have to see if I can live with the poor industrial design ergonomics. "

Looking great so far

"Only had this a few days. It looks good and so far getting used to it. Love its classic looks. Very reactive ceramic hob. The oven heats up quickly but the controls are a bit complicated.

The control knobs are smart but if you lean on them reaching across you can accidentally switch them on.

There’s a heat guard you have to fit if using the grill for more than 15 minutes. Seems to be an afterthought? Design fail? Don’t like that at all. Otherwise am very pleased with it so far. Haven’t baked a cake yet! But did make pizza with fresh dough. "
